John Berendzen

President

John joined Fox Architects in 1988 and currently serves as President. John is a past President of the St. Louis Chapter of the American Institute of Architects (AIA) and serves as a trustee of the AIA St. Louis Scholarship Foundation.   He serves on the Eliot Society, Washington University School of Architecture and is a member of the Sustainability Commission for the City of Webster Groves. John is a registered architect in Missouri and 16 other states.

AIA, NCARB, LEED AP BD+C
Master of Architecture (MArch), Washington University in St. Louis
Bachelor of Science (BS) in Architecture, Washington University in St. Louis
